aye
Pronunciation: [aɪ]
Word
Context: "reach agreement"
(adverb) a way to say 'yes' or to show agreement, especially in a formal setting like a meeting or voting. When someone says 'aye', they are agreeing with what has been said.
Example
When the question was asked, many people raised their hands and said 'aye'.
Example
Instead of saying 'aye', she shook her head to show she did not agree.
Example
Did you hear anyone say 'aye' during the vote?
Context: "affirmation"
(noun) a strong way to show support or agreement, often used in legal or political situations. An 'aye' is a vote or expression of agreement.
Example
The motion passed with a clear majority of ayes.
Example
There were no ayes for that proposal during the meeting.
Example
How many ayes were counted in the voting process?
